Applications
3-Hydroxy-5-methyl-hexan-2-one (CAS 163038-04-8) is used as an intermediate and fragrance ingredient in real-world applications. In perfumery and cosmetics, it may function as an odorant and/or aroma precursor, contributing to fruity and green notes. In the flavor industry, it may be evaluated as a flavor precursor or aroma component in formulations. In cosmetics and personal care, it is commonly used as a fragrance ingredient. In household and cleaning products, it may be added as a fragrance additive. In industrial manufacturing, it serves as a chemical intermediate for the synthesis of specialty chemicals. Additionally, it may be considered as a building block for specialty polymers or as a precursor to polymer additives, depending on formulation. Use depends on local regulations and formulation limits.
